BROWNSBURG, Ind. (July 26, 2021) – Although not victorious, ten-time World of Outlaws Sprint Car Series champion and current title contender, Donny Schatz, was all over the top-five during the recent World of Outlaws Sprint Car Series stretch through the Keystone State, kicking things off with a runner-up score in Lernerville Speedway’s Don Martin Memorial Silver Cup on Tuesday, July 20, followed by fourth and third-place finishes, respectively, during Williams Grove Speedway’s annual Summer Nationals on Friday and Saturday, July 23-24.

Schatz, driver of the Tony Stewart/Curb-Agajanian Racing/Carquest Auto Parts/Curb Records/Ford Performance/Sage Fruit/Digital Ally/Advance Auto Parts/Rush Truck Centers/Absolute Automation and Security/Hunt Brothers Pizza/J&J Auto Racing/No. 15 sprint car, started sixth in the Don Martin Memorial Silver Cup and advanced four spots in 40 laps, battling with Aaron Reutzel and David Gravel late before attempting to chase down Brad Sweet for the win. Unfortunately, Schatz’ time ran thin, forced to settle for second and missing an eighth Silver Cup crown.

After a two-spot jump from sixth to open Summer Nationals action on Friday, Schatz turned the corner and finished one spot better during the weekend finale on Saturday, leading the first 20 circuits of the $20,000-to-win program before losing command to eventual winner Brent Marks, then second to Wooster, Ohio’s Sheldon Haudenschild.

The World of Outlaws Sprint Car Series will return to the state of New York for the first time in three years during the coming weekend. The doubleheader takes The Greatest Show On Dirt to Ransomville Speedway on Friday, July 30, then to Weedsport Speedway on Saturday, July 31.

Donny Schatz will enter the New York double fourth in the World of Outlaws championship chase, padded by one victory and 35 top-ten finishes in 49 Series starts. Including the trio accomplished in Pennsylvania, the Fargo, North Dakota-native has finished inside the top-five on 26 separate occasions.
